
Secretary of State Vance's Trip to the People's Republic of China Remarks on Secretary Vance's Return.
THE PRESIDENT. It's with a great deal of both pleasure and pride that I welcome Cy Vance back to our country. He has had a very important mission to one of the most important nations on Earth, the People's Republic of China.
This is a country of central importance and also influence in the world, and we attach very high significance to this trip. Although our objectives were deliberately limited--and as has been mentioned, I think, in the press, the discussions were exploratory in nature--they were highly successful.
Premier Hua has sent word back to me, along with Vice Premier Teng, that the discussions were very fruitful from their point of view. I believe that this is a major step forward in our ultimate goal of normalizing relationships with the People's Republic of China.
Discussions will be continued, and they could not have been in better hands, nor will they in the future be in better hands than those of our Secretary of State, Cy Vance.
Cy, we're proud to have you back. You are a great representative of our country, and of course, as always, our people have full faith in you.
SECRETARY VANCE. Thank you very much, Mr. President. I appreciate very much your coming out here to welcome us back.
Let me say it's very good to be home. We had a good and useful trip to China. I had the privilege of meeting not only with the Foreign Minister but also with Chairman Hua and with Vice Premier Teng. The conversations were described by them as earnest and significant. I felt them to be very useful.
As the President has said, this was an exploratory trip, and I think it was very important that we have this exchange of views for the first time with this powerful and great nation. We will be continuing our discussions in the future.
And let me close by saying again, it's very good to be back home.
Note: The President spoke at 2:48 p.m. at Andrews Air Force Base, Md.
